I am trying to playing shows on the Roku app, but they do not play. It will say play season 1 Episode 1. When I click it, nothing happens. I am trying to do this on my Roku Player and on the Website. I have restarted my Roku and uninstalled/reinstalled the Roku App. Nothing works. An example show is The Bionic Woman.

In the meantime, I recommend you to try the following:
Restart your Roku player:
- Press Home on your Roku remote
- Scroll and select Settings
- Select System
- Select Power. If you do not see a Power submenu, skip to the next step.
- Select System restart
Check your internet connection:
- Press Home on your Roku remote
- Scroll and select Settings
- Select Network
- Select Check connection
